The Internet of Things (IoT) in manufacturing market in China is experiencing rapid growth driven by the country`s strong focus on industrial automation and digital transformation. Chinese manufacturers are increasingly adopting IoT technologies to improve operational efficiency, enhance product quality, and reduce production costs. Key players in the market are leveraging advancements in sensors, connectivity, and data analytics to create smart factories that are more agile and responsive to market demands. The integration of IoT devices and platforms is leading to greater visibility across the manufacturing value chain, enabling real-time monitoring, predictive maintenance, and optimized resource utilization. With government support and a growing ecosystem of IoT solution providers, the China IoT in manufacturing market is poised for continued expansion and innovation in the coming years.

In the China Internet of Things (IoT) in manufacturing market, challenges include data security concerns due to the large volume of sensitive information being collected and shared across devices, potential interoperability issues among various IoT devices and systems, lack of standardized protocols for communication and data exchange, and the need for skilled professionals to manage and analyze the vast amount of data generated. Additionally, concerns around privacy, regulatory compliance, and the upfront costs of implementing IoT solutions can act as barriers to widespread adoption in the manufacturing sector. Overcoming these challenges will require collaboration among industry players, government support in establishing regulations, and continuous innovation to address evolving technological requirements.

The Chinese government has implemented various policies to support the Internet of Things (IoT) in the manufacturing sector. These policies aim to accelerate the development and adoption of IoT technologies in manufacturing processes to improve efficiency, productivity, and innovation. Key initiatives include the "Made in China 2025" plan, which emphasizes the integration of IoT, big data, and artificial intelligence in manufacturing. Additionally, the government has provided financial incentives, tax breaks, and funding support for IoT projects in the manufacturing industry. There are also regulations in place to ensure data security and privacy in IoT applications. Overall, the government`s policies are focused on promoting the widespread implementation of IoT technology in manufacturing to enhance competitiveness and drive economic growth.
